TRM Labs Blockchain Intelligence and Crypto Compliance API

TRM Labs blockchain intelligence and crypto compliance REST API for cryptocurrency exchanges, financial institutions, and fintech companies to perform real-time blockchain transaction screening, entity risk scoring, sanctions compliance, and on-chain forensics across 30+ blockchain networks — enabling automated AML/KYC compliance for crypto assets, fraud detection, sanctions screening against OFAC/SDN lists, and blockchain analytics for regulatory compliance and risk management. Enables AI agents to manage transaction screening for real-time crypto AML compliance automation, handle entity risk scoring for blockchain address risk assessment automation, access sanctions screening for OFAC and global sanctions list compliance automation, retrieve transaction tracing for crypto forensics and fund flow automation, manage wallet risk for counterparty due diligence automation, handle batch screening for high-volume address compliance automation, access blockchain analytics for on-chain intelligence reporting automation, retrieve risk indicators for crypto fraud detection automation, manage investigation for blockchain forensics case management automation, and integrate TRM with crypto exchange, DeFi platform, and financial institution compliance workflows for blockchain AML automation.

Evaluated Mar 07, 2026 (0d ago) vcurrent
Homepage ↗ Other trm-labs blockchain-intelligence crypto-compliance AML-crypto transaction-monitoring sanctions-screening
⚙ Agent Friendliness
60
/ 100
Can an agent use this?
🔒 Security
81
/ 100
Is it safe for agents?
⚡ Reliability
74
/ 100
Does it work consistently?

Score Breakdown

⚙ Agent Friendliness

MCP Quality
10
Documentation
80
Error Messages
76
Auth Simplicity
80
Rate Limits
70

🔒 Security

TLS Enforcement
99
Auth Strength
80
Scope Granularity
70
Dep. Hygiene
76
Secret Handling
80

Crypto compliance. FinCEN, OFAC, BSA, FATF. API key. US/EU. Blockchain transaction and compliance data.

⚡ Reliability

Uptime/SLA
74
Version Stability
78
Breaking Changes
72
Error Recovery
74
AF Security Reliability

Best When

A cryptocurrency exchange, DeFi platform, NFT marketplace, or financial institution wanting AI agents to perform real-time blockchain transaction screening, sanctions compliance, and crypto AML monitoring across 30+ blockchain networks.

Avoid When

ENTERPRISE CONTRACT REQUIRED: TRM Labs API requires enterprise customer agreement; automated developer self-service access assumption creates no API credentials; automated must establish TRM Labs enterprise subscription. BLOCKCHAIN COVERAGE IS NOT UNIVERSAL: TRM covers 30+ major blockchains but not all chains; automated all-blockchain coverage assumption creates unsupported_blockchain for niche chains; automated must verify TRM coverage for specific blockchain networks. DATA FRESHNESS VARIES BY CHAIN: Risk scoring data freshness varies by blockchain and transaction age; automated real-time certainty assumption creates latency for slow or low-liquidity chains; automated must account for data freshness indicators in risk decisions. COMPLIANCE DECISIONS REQUIRE HUMAN REVIEW: TRM risk scores inform compliance decisions but should not replace human judgment for high-risk flags; automated auto-block based on TRM score assumption creates false positive customer friction; automated must implement risk-tiered human review workflow.

Use Cases

  • Screening cryptocurrency transactions for AML compliance and sanctions violations at crypto exchanges automation agents
  • Assessing blockchain address risk scores for counterparty due diligence in crypto financial services automation agents
  • Performing OFAC SDN and global sanctions list screening for crypto asset service providers automation agents
  • Conducting on-chain forensics and transaction tracing for crypto fraud investigation and recovery automation agents

Not For

  • Non-blockchain financial monitoring (TRM focuses on on-chain crypto, not traditional banking AML)
  • Consumer crypto wallet recommendations (TRM is institutional compliance, not retail crypto advice)
  • Real-time trading signals (TRM provides compliance intelligence, not trading analytics)

Interface

REST API
Yes
GraphQL
No
gRPC
No
MCP Server
No
SDK
Yes
Webhooks
Yes

Authentication

Methods: apikey
OAuth: No Scopes: No

TRM Labs uses API key (Basic auth) for API authentication. REST API with JSON. San Francisco, CA HQ. Founded 2018 by Esteban Castaño and Mark Fischer. Products: Blockchain screening, entity risk scoring, sanctions compliance, transaction monitoring, investigations, network visualization. SDKs: Python, JS. Covers 30+ blockchains (BTC, ETH, SOL, XRP, etc.). FinCEN/OFAC alignment. Backed by a16z, Tiger Global, PayPal Ventures, Goldman Sachs. Competes with Chainalysis for crypto compliance.

Pricing

Model: usage
Free tier: No
Requires CC: No

San Francisco CA. Enterprise contract. Per-transaction + entity screening. 30+ blockchains. Crypto compliance leader.

Agent Metadata

Pagination
cursor
Idempotent
Full
Retry Guidance
Documented

Known Gotchas

  • RISK SCORES ARE PROBABILISTIC NOT BINARY: TRM risk scores are 0-100 probability scores, not definitive block/pass decisions; automated binary block-on-score assumption creates over-restrictive compliance; automated must implement risk-tiered review workflow (auto-pass low risk, auto-block high risk, human review medium risk)
  • ADDRESS VS TRANSACTION SCREENING ARE DIFFERENT: TRM offers both address-level entity risk scoring and transaction-level screening; automated single screening type assumption misses complementary coverage; automated should implement both address screening (counterparty due diligence) and transaction screening (real-time monitoring)
  • BLOCKCHAIN-SPECIFIC RESPONSE FORMATS: TRM risk response formats vary slightly by blockchain; automated uniform format assumption creates parsing issues for multi-chain implementations; automated must handle blockchain-specific response structures
  • BATCH PROCESSING HAS SEPARATE LIMITS: TRM batch screening for high-volume address compliance has separate rate limits from real-time API; automated uniform rate limit assumption creates throttling in high-volume batch processing; automated must implement batch-specific rate limit management
  • SANCTIONS HIT REQUIRES IMMEDIATE ACTION: OFAC/SDN sanctions matches require immediate transaction blocking per regulatory requirements; automated delayed human review for sanctions hits assumption creates FinCEN/OFAC compliance violation; automated must implement immediate block + SAR filing workflow for confirmed sanctions matches

Alternatives

Full Evaluation Report

Comprehensive deep-dive: security analysis, reliability audit, agent experience review, cost modeling, competitive positioning, and improvement roadmap for TRM Labs Blockchain Intelligence and Crypto Compliance API.

AI-powered analysis · PDF + markdown · Delivered within 30 minutes

$99

Package Brief

Quick verdict, integration guide, cost projections, gotchas with workarounds, and alternatives comparison.

Delivered within 10 minutes

$3

Score Monitoring

Get alerted when this package's AF, security, or reliability scores change significantly. Stay ahead of regressions.

Continuous monitoring

$3/mo

Scores are editorial opinions as of 2026-03-07.

6470
Packages Evaluated
26150
Need Evaluation
173
Need Re-evaluation
Community Powered